Tarsus
Tarsus is a city on the Çukurova or Cilician Plains of Mediterranean Turkey, with a population of 631,000 in 2022. It's modern and industrial, hosting the regional airport, but with a few antiquities.Places in the Area

Hacıhamzalı
Village
Hacıhamzalı is a neighbourhood in the municipality and district of Tarsus, Mersin Province, Turkey. Its population is 1,204. It is to the north of Tarsus and Berdan Dam reservoir.
Göçük
Village
Göçük is a neighbourhood in the municipality and district of Tarsus, Mersin Province, Turkey. Its population is 226. It is situated in the peneplane area to the south of the Taurus Mountains and to the north of Berdan Resorvoir.
Sıraköy
Village
Sıraköy is a neighbourhood in the municipality and district of Tarsus, Mersin Province, Turkey. Its population is 346. It is situated in the southern slopes of Toros Mountains. Sıraköy is situated 3½ km south of Tarsus.
